In the field of research and data analysis, the term polychotomous refers to a variable that can take on more than two categories or levels. This is particularly important when designing surveys or experiments where the responses are not limited to a simple yes/no format. For instance, consider a survey that asks participants about their favorite type of music. The options might include rock, pop, jazz, classical, and hip-hop. In this case, music preference is a polychotomous variable because it has multiple potential responses. Understanding polychotomous variables is crucial for researchers as they analyze the relationships between different factors and outcomes.When conducting statistical analyses, recognizing whether a variable is polychotomous can influence the choice of methods used. For example, if researchers are examining the impact of various educational approaches on student performance, they might categorize students based on their preferred learning styles: visual, auditory, kinesthetic, or a combination of these. Each of these categories represents a distinct group, making learning style a polychotomous variable. The importance of polychotomous variables extends beyond academic research; they also play a significant role in market research. Companies often want to understand consumer preferences, which can vary widely. A company launching a new product might ask customers to choose from several features they find appealing. The responses could range from affordability, quality, design, brand reputation, and customer service. Each of these features is part of a polychotomous set of options that helps the company tailor its marketing strategy effectively.Moreover, in psychology, many assessments use polychotomous scales to measure attitudes or behaviors. For instance, a Likert scale might ask respondents to rate their agreement with a statement on a scale from 1 to 5, where each number represents a different level of agreement. Here, the scale is polychotomous because it encompasses multiple values rather than a binary choice. This allows for a more nuanced understanding of respondents' feelings and opinions.In conclusion, the concept of polychotomous variables is vital across various fields, including research, marketing, and psychology. They allow for a richer analysis of data by accommodating a wide range of possible responses. By recognizing and utilizing polychotomous variables, researchers and professionals can gain deeper insights into the complexities of human behavior and preferences. Understanding this term enhances our ability to interpret data meaningfully and make informed decisions based on those interpretations. As we continue to explore the intricacies of human choices and behaviors, the significance of polychotomous variables will undoubtedly remain a key focus in both academic and practical applications.
